> I have read my posts about this and I had this similar problem.
>
> When looking into this I has able to find some undocumented features of
the
> Oracle installer about silent mode.
>
> With the use of a windows scripting tool called kiXtart I was able to
> automate all installation and patching of Oracle client based products to
> our clients upon logon to our network here. I basically use a command
line
> call to the Oracle installer providing it the specific products I need and
> run that in silent mode and allow Oracle installer to do the rest. The
> KixTart scripts just automate this for me and I have configured the
> installer to read an installer INI file to check the current installation
> against what the server says it that active one, (ie patch level). If the
> client is not up to that level the installer will be lauched to upgrade to
> that patch level. The scripts even have the provision of downgraded to a
> previous level if required.
>
> I anyone would be interested I could put a kit together to do this. It
> involved and requires
>
> 1. A Windows network that user log onto
> 2. A File server that enables netlogon and logon scripts
> 3. KixTart software configured to be installed on each client when logging
> 4. A directory where the Oracle Tools are installed to be launched.
